Marty Young, co-founder and CEO of Buckle, a tech-enabled financial services company, is addressing the newly formed Special Committee on Race in Insurance Underwriting at the 2020 NCOIL Annual Meeting on Wednesday, December 9 in Tampa, FL. The new committee is allowing the National Council of Insurance Legislators (NCOIL) to examine any unfair racial discrimination that exists in insurance underwriting and NCOIL’s model laws. NCOIL is a national legislative organization with the nation’s 50 states as members. The Special Committee is open to all active NCOIL legislators.

“The formulation of this Special Committee is necessary in addressing and eliminating systemic racism in the insurance industry,” said Marty Young. “I am passionate about taking a deeper look into this important issue to identify areas of where racial inequalities exist in insurance underwriting in order to ensure all are treated fairly and equitably regardless of race, color, national origin, and sex.”

A recent study by the website Insurify found evidence of racist practices in the U.S. auto insurance industry. The report confirmed that black drivers with a clean record who live in majority-Black neighborhoods pay almost 20% more than white drivers who live in majority-white neighborhoods and have previous driving offenses. The report also found that majority-Hispanic neighborhoods pay more than majority-white neighborhoods.

The day-long meeting is divided into three parts. The committee will review the background on insurance industry ratings regulations. During part two, there will be presentations and discussion around the definition of “proxy discrimination.” Part three will comprise presentations and examination of various insurance rating factors.

NCOIL is represented principally by legislators serving on their states’ insurance and financial institutions committees. NCOIL writes Model Laws in insurance and financial services, works to preserve the State jurisdiction over insurance, and to serve as an educational forum for public policymakers and interested parties.
